embroidered felt pouch

This is small project I came up with, just to amuse myself.  It’s also a perect size to carry with in you in the car or to do while you’re watching tv.  I cut one long rectangular strip of felt (abur 2.5″ X 8″) and trimmed the edges with my pinking shears.

I cut out two small flowers from felt & stitched them together using a series of  short running stitches.  I think french knots would be a pretty alternative.

The felt flower got stitched to the front & I then hand-stitched the sides closed using more embroidery floss.  I used two contrasting colours of embroidery floss to make the draw-string.
